AI Summary
-
Expands the definition of "killed in the line of duty" to include deaths from heart attack, stroke, or vascular rupture if the officer was engaged in nonroutine stressful or strenuous physical activity while on duty or within 24 hours of such engagement, with a presumption in favor of the officer unless rebutted by competent medical evidence.
-
Adds State Patrol officers assigned to Capitol security or commercial motor vehicle law enforcement (other than state troopers) to the definition of "public safety officer" eligible for death benefits.
-
Modifies Minnesota Statutes section 353.01, subdivision 43 to define "line of duty death" as either deaths occurring while performing protective duties with inherent dangers specific to police and fire positions, or deaths meeting the requirements of sections 299A.41 to 299A.46 as determined by the commissioner of public safety.
-
Adopts definitions from the federal Hometown Heroes Comprehensive Survivors' Benefits Act of 2003 for public safety officer death benefits.
-
Effective the day following final enactment.
